Yokoi et al., J Neurochem 1994
:
The
effects of
alpha-guanidinoglutaric acid ( GGA ) , the levels of which were increased in the cobalt induced epileptic focus tissue in the cerebral cortex of cats, on brain
nitric oxide synthase (NOS) activity were observed ...
GGA inhibited
NOS activity in a linear mixed manner ( Ki = 2.69 microM ) and was as effective as NG-monomethyl-L-arginine ( MeArg ; Ki = 3.51 microM ), a well-known NOS inhibitor
